2022 NBA Summer League - Golden State Warriors v San Antonio Spurs The will take on the in their fifth game of the . The Wizards are 2-2 so far, while the Warriors are 1-3. As both teams are out of contention for the championship game, this game is meaningless with regard to the competition. The two teams will still play to win, though, as it's a chance for the young players to get recognized by the teams for roster spots and two-way contracts.Match Details

Johnny Davis of the Washington Wizards in the 2022 NBA Summer League The Washington Wizards are probably not enjoying their summer league because their lottery selection Johnny Davis hasn't delivered. He was selected 10th overall out of Wisconsin, but so far, he has been playing below expectations. He appears to be playing with hesitancy and is displaying lack of confidence in his drives. Davis has averaged 8.3 points, 4.3 rebounds and 1.7 assists per game in three contests so far. He is shooting just 29% from the field and 33% from downtown. Key Player - Jordan Schakel
Jordan Schakel of the Washington Wizards poses during media day Jordan Schakel is the team's leading scorer, and they'll rely on him to get buckets. He's averaging 14.3 points, 1.3 assists, 3.8 rebounds and one steal per game on 45/31/100 shooting splits. Schakel dropped 21 points and seven rebounds in their last win against Indiana. Jonathan Kuminga of the Golden State Warriors in the 2022 NBA Summer League Besides the championship parade and new hardware, the Golden State Warriors are enjoying their summer, as their young players have shown promise. and have both put up incredible numbers. Moody was leading the league in scoring at 27.5 points per game until he got hurt. Kuminga is now leading the team in points, but he certainly needs to work on his free throw shooting, which is at an abysmal 47%. The Warriors Summer League Big 3:James Wiseman:
